About 3-(benzenesulfonyl)-N-[5-(3-methylsulfonylphenyl)-1,3,4-oxadiazol-2-yl]propanamide
3-(benzenesulfonyl)-N-[5-(3-methylsulfonylphenyl)-1,3,4-oxadiazol-2-yl]propanamide (PubChem CID 16799917) has the molecular formula C18H17N3O6S2
and a molecular weight of 435.48 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 3-(benzenesulfonyl)-N-[5-(3-methylsulfonylphenyl)-1,3,4-oxadiazol-2-yl]propanamide.

What is the SMILES notation for 3-(benzenesulfonyl)-N-[5-(3-methylsulfonylphenyl)-1,3,4-oxadiazol-2-yl]propanamide?
The canonical SMILES for 3-(benzenesulfonyl)-N-[5-(3-methylsulfonylphenyl)-1,3,4-oxadiazol-2-yl]propanamide is CS(=O)(=O)c1cccc(-c2nnc(NC(=O)CCS(=O)(=O)c3ccccc3)o2)c1.
What is the InChIKey of 3-(benzenesulfonyl)-N-[5-(3-methylsulfonylphenyl)-1,3,4-oxadiazol-2-yl]propanamide?
The InChIKey is MYPFOSXYMVLECZ-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C18H17N3O6S2/c1-28(23,24)15-9-5-6-13(12-15)17-20-21-18(27-17)19-16(22)10-11-29(25,26)14-7-3-2-4-8-14/h2-9,12H,10-11H2,1H3,(H,19,21,22).
What are the key properties of 3-(benzenesulfonyl)-N-[5-(3-methylsulfonylphenyl)-1,3,4-oxadiazol-2-yl]propanamide?
3-(benzenesulfonyl)-N-[5-(3-methylsulfonylphenyl)-1,3,4-oxadiazol-2-yl]propanamide has a molecular weight of 435.48 g/mol, XLogP of 1.94, 7 rotatable bonds, 1 hydrogen bond donors, and 8 hydrogen bond acceptors.
